H: DTC U1201 CAN-HS COUNTER ABNORMAL

DTC DETECTING CONDITION:
High speed CAN communication of body integrated unit which monitor the error data and non-received data
are faulty.
TROUBLE SYMPTOM:
• “Er HC” is displayed in odo/trip meter. (Except for meter with MID)
• Malfunction indicator light illuminates.
